Oracle JDeveloperでの既存のSOAアーカイブのデプロイ方法

Oracle JDeveloperの「アプリケーション・サーバー」ウィンドウから、既存のSOAアーカイブをデプロイできます。

ノート:

  • アーカイブは存在している必要があります。「SOAアーカイブのデプロイ」ダイアログではアーカイブを作成できません。

  • ここで説明する手順は、SOAインフラストラクチャがデプロイされたOracle WebLogic管理サーバーまたはその他のサポートされているアプリケーション・サーバーへのアプリケーション・サーバー接続が作成済であることを前提にしています。Oracle WebLogic管理サーバーへの接続を作成すると、同じドメインにデプロイされたSOAコンポジット・アプリケーションを参照できます。「ファイル」メイン・メニューから、「新規」「アプリケーション」「接続」「アプリケーション・サーバー接続」を選択して、接続を作成します。

Oracle JDeveloperから既存のSOAアーカイブをデプロイするには:

  1. 「ウィンドウ」メニューから、「アプリケーション・サーバー」を選択します。
  2. 「アプリケーション」ウィンドウで、接続名を開きます。
  3. 「SOA」フォルダを右クリックします。
  4. 「SOAアーカイブのデプロイ」を選択します。

    図48-27 「アプリケーション」ウィンドウからのSOAアーカイブ・デプロイメント

    図48-27の説明が続きます
    「図48-27 「アプリケーション」ウィンドウからのSOAアーカイブ・デプロイメント」の説明

    図48-28に示す「SOAアーカイブのデプロイ」ダイアログが表示されます。

    図48-28 「SOAアーカイブのデプロイ」ダイアログ

    図48-28の説明が続きます
    「図48-28 「SOAアーカイブのデプロイ」ダイアログ」の説明
  5. 表48-9の説明に従って、環境に適した値を指定します。

    表48-9 「SOAアーカイブのデプロイ」ダイアログのフィールドと値

    フィールド 説明

    SOAサーバー

    アーカイブをデプロイするSOAサーバーを選択します。

    パーティション

    アーカイブをデプロイするパーティションを選択します。サーバーにパーティションがない場合、このアーカイブはデプロイできません。デフォルトでは、Oracle SOA Suiteには、defaultという名前のパーティションが自動的に含まれています。

    ステータス

    サーバーのステータスが表示されます。サーバーが実行中の状態でない場合、このアーカイブはデプロイできません。

    サーバーURL

    サーバーのURLが表示されます。

    アーカイブの場所

    「参照」をクリックして、ビルトインのSOAコンポジット・アプリケーション・アーカイブを選択します。アーカイブは、単一アプリケーションのJARファイル、または複数のアプリケーションを含むSOAバンドルZIPファイルで構成されています。

    構成プラン(オプション)

    「参照」をクリックして、SOAコンポジット・アプリケーション・アーカイブに添付する構成プランを選択します。構成プランを使用して、異なる環境で使用するURLおよびプロパティ値を定義できます。構成プランは、プロセスのデプロイメント時に、プロジェクトを別のターゲット環境に適合させるために置換する必要のある値に関するSOAプロジェクトを検索する際に使用されます。

    構成プランの作成方法の詳細は、「Oracle JDeveloperでの構成プランの作成方法」または「WLSTユーティリティを使用した構成プランの作成方法」を参照してください。

    コンポジット・リビジョンをデフォルトとしてマークします。

    新規リビジョンをデフォルトにしない場合は、このボックスの選択を解除できます。デフォルトでは、新しくデプロイしたコンポジット・リビジョンがデフォルトになります。新しい要求が受信される場合に、このリビジョンはインスタンス化されます。

    同じリビジョンIDで既存のコンポジットを上書きします。

    同じリビジョンIDを持つ既存のSOAコンポジット・アプリケーションを上書き(再デプロイ)する場合に選択します。このアクションの結果は次のようになります。

    • SOAコンポジット・アプリケーションの新規バージョン1.0が再デプロイされ、以前にデプロイした1.0バージョンが上書きされます。

    • 現在デプロイされているこのリビジョンの古いバージョンは削除(上書き)されます。

    • 古い方のバージョン、つまりこのリビジョンの現在デプロイされているバージョンがインスタンスを実行している場合、インスタンスの状態が中止になります。

  6. 「OK」をクリックします。

「アプリケーション・サーバー」ウィンドウからSOAコンポジット・アプリケーションをデプロイおよびテストする方法の詳細は、「SOAコンポジット・アプリケーションの管理とテスト」を参照してください。